在IT行业的浩瀚星河中,软件实施工程师(SE)是一群既接地气又充满挑战的存在。他们不是纯技术宅,也不是只会画饼的项目经理,而是介于技术与业务之间的“桥梁型”角色。正因为这份独特性,围绕他们的工作日常衍生出了无数令人捧腹又深有共鸣的“梗”。这些梗不仅反映了行业痛点,也承载着工程师们的自嘲、幽默和坚韧。
一、为什么软件实施工程师总被调侃?
首先,要理解这些梗的来源,得先明白软件实施工程师到底干啥。简单来说,他们是将开发好的软件产品部署到客户环境中,并确保其正常运行的一线执行者。这听起来像搬砖,但实际复杂得多:要处理不同客户的硬件环境差异、数据迁移问题、权限配置混乱、甚至还要应对客户突然变更需求的“惊喜”。
正因如此,他们常被戏称为:
- “人形数据库”:客户问“我这个字段怎么没显示?”——SE秒回:“你是不是没勾选‘显示’权限?”
- “万能客服+程序员”:既要解决技术问题,又要安抚客户情绪,“您别急,我这就查日志。”
- “行走的文档搬运工”:每次上线前都要手动整理几十页配置说明,仿佛在写一本《如何让系统跑起来》。
二、经典梗案例:从崩溃到释然
以下这些“名场面”,几乎每个SE都经历过,堪称职场生存指南中的黑色幽默:
1. “客户说没问题,结果真有问题”
某次项目交付前,客户拍胸脯保证:“我们这边一切都准备好了!” SE信以为真,远程部署后发现服务器IP地址居然填错了!原来客户把“测试环境”当成了“生产环境”来用。最后SE只能半夜爬起来改配置,还被客户吐槽:“你们不是应该提前检查吗?”
2. “我不会操作,但我很会提需求”
一位客户经理拿着一份Excel表冲进办公室:“这个功能你们能不能加个按钮?” SE一看,表格里密密麻麻全是“希望增加的功能点”,其中一条写着:“我希望点击后弹窗能变紫色。” SE内心OS:“这不是前端UI的事儿吗?你怎么不直接找设计师?”
3. “培训PPT讲完,客户一脸懵”
SE精心制作的培训材料,图文并茂、逻辑清晰,结果客户听完一脸茫然:“你刚才说的那个‘同步机制’是什么意思?” SE只好现场演示,一边操作一边解释,最后总结一句:“其实很简单,就是让两个系统互相‘打招呼’。”
4. “系统上线第一天就崩了”
最扎心的梗莫过于“上线即故障”。某公司上线新财务系统,第一天上午9点准时启动,下午两点就报错频发。客户怒吼:“你们这是验收通过的?还是骗我们签字的?” SE连夜排查,最终发现是客户自己修改了数据库连接字符串,导致程序无法访问。那一刻,SE只想问一句:“你们真的读过说明书吗?”
三、这些梗背后藏着什么?
表面上看,这些都是段子,实则折射出软件实施工作的三大核心挑战:
1. 沟通成本高:技术语言 vs 业务语言
SE必须同时懂技术(SQL、Linux命令、API接口)、懂流程(业务逻辑、审批规则),还得会沟通(面对非技术人员时用通俗易懂的方式解释)。很多“梗”其实是沟通失败的产物——比如客户以为“导出报表”就是“一键搞定”,而SE知道背后涉及权限校验、数据过滤、格式转换等复杂步骤。
2. 客户预期管理难:理想与现实的落差
很多客户对软件的理解停留在“买回来就能用”的阶段,忽视了实施过程的重要性。SE常说:“我们卖的是解决方案,不是软件本身。”但现实中,客户往往只盯着界面好看与否,忽略底层架构是否稳定、是否适配自身业务流程。
3. 技术迭代快:旧版本兼容性噩梦
尤其是企业级软件,客户可能还在用十年前的老系统,而SE却要在新版本上做适配。这时候,各种“诡异bug”层出不穷:老系统调用API返回乱码、数据库字段类型不匹配、甚至某些功能在新版本中已被废弃……这些都成了SE夜不能寐的理由。
四、从梗中成长:SE的职业进化之路
有趣的是,正是这些“梗”帮助SE不断进化。许多资深SE都会说:
“刚入行时我也觉得客户太难搞,后来才明白,他们不是不懂技术,只是习惯了‘按自己的方式做事’。现在我会提前准备常见问题清单,主动引导客户走标准流程。”
还有SE分享经验:
- 建立标准化模板:如《客户环境检查清单》《上线前确认事项表》,避免重复踩坑。
- 学会讲故事:用比喻解释技术概念,比如把“缓存机制”比作“冰箱里的食物”,让用户更容易理解。
- 培养同理心:站在客户角度思考问题,哪怕对方提的需求不合理,也要耐心倾听后再委婉拒绝。
五、结语:梗不是终点,而是起点
软件实施工程师的梗,既是压力的出口,也是职业成熟的标志。它们记录了每一个SE从青涩到老练的成长轨迹,也提醒我们:真正的专业,不只是解决问题的能力,更是化解矛盾、引导变革的艺术。
下次当你听到一个SE笑着说:“哎呀,我又遇到客户要求‘把红灯改成绿灯’了”,别笑得太大声——也许那正是他正在努力帮客户优化流程的开始。